5-Bromo-m-xylene

Base Information Edit
  • Chemical Name:5-Bromo-m-xylene
  • CAS No.:556-96-7
  • Molecular Formula:C8H9Br
  • Molecular Weight:185.063
  • Hs Code.:29036990
  • Mol file:556-96-7.mol
5-Bromo-m-xylene

Synonyms:m-Xylene,5-bromo- (6CI,7CI,8CI);1-Bromo-3,5-dimethylbenzene;1-Bromo-3,5-xylene;3,5-Dimethyl-1-bromobenzene;3,5-Dimethylbromobenzene;3,5-Dimethylphenylbromide;5-Bromo-1,3-xylene;

Chemical Property of 5-Bromo-m-xylene Edit
Chemical Property:
  • Appearance/Colour:white to light yellow crystal powder 
  • Vapor Pressure:0.333mmHg at 25°C 
  • Melting Point:-20.49°C (estimate) 
  • Refractive Index:n20/D 1.549(lit.)  
  • Boiling Point:206.9 °C at 760 mmHg 
  • Flash Point:87.2 °C 
  • PSA:0.00000 
  • Density:1.339 g/cm3 
  • LogP:3.06590 
  • Storage Temp.:Store below +30°C. 
  • Solubility.:Miscible with tetrahydrofuran.

Useful:
  • Uses 5-Bromo-m-xylene has been used in the synthesis of substituted 2,2′-bis(diphenylphosphanylmethyl)-1,1′-binaphthyl derivatives. 5-Bromo-m-xylene is used in the preparation of substituted 2,2'-bis(diphenylphosphanylmethyl)-1,1'-binaphthyl derivatives. It is also used to prepare o-tolyl-3,5-xylyl ether by reacting with o-cresol. Further, it is an organic building block used in the synthesis of various chemicals as well as in the preparation of tri-o-tolylphosphine. 1-Bromo-3,5-dimethylbenzene has been used in the synthesis of substituted 2,2′-bis(diphenylphosphanylmethyl)-1,1′-binaphthyl derivatives.
